Story summary
  • Tavia Watts posted an Instagram reel about climate anxiety during the heatwave, garnering 18,000 likes.
  • A 2022 University of Bath study found that 4.6% of UK residents experience climate anxiety, a condition recognised by the NHS.
  • Psychologists Dr Caroline Hickman (University of Bath) and Dr Emma Lawrance (University of Oxford) say heatwaves heighten anxiety.
  • West London mother Lizzie Ellen reports obsessive heat-alert checking, indoor isolation, and fear for her baby.
